> Test verifies that Target responds Register notification command with
> parameter AVRCP_EVENT_SETTINGS_CHANGED.

ping

> ---
>  unit/test-avrcp.c | 24 ++++++++++++++++++++++++
>  1 file changed, 24 insertions(+)
> 
> diff --git a/unit/test-avrcp.c b/unit/test-avrcp.c
> index 0e3bb51..c442001 100644
> --- a/unit/test-avrcp.c
> +++ b/unit/test-avrcp.c
> @@ -521,6 +521,12 @@ static ssize_t avrcp_handle_register_notification(struct avrcp *session,
>  		memset(&pdu[1], 0xff, 8);
>  		pdu_len += 8;
>  		break;
> +	case AVRCP_EVENT_SETTINGS_CHANGED:
> +		pdu[1] = 0x01;
> +		pdu[2] = 0x01;
> +		pdu[3] = 0x02;
> +		pdu_len = 4;
> +		break;
>  	default:
>  		return -EINVAL;
>  	}
> @@ -938,5 +944,23 @@ int main(int argc, char *argv[])
>  				0xff, 0xff, 0xff, 0xff, 0xff, 0xff,
>  				0xff, 0xff));
>  
> +	/* Register notification - TG */
> +	define_test("/TP/NFY/BV-03-C", test_server,
> +			raw_pdu(0x00, 0x11, 0x0e, 0x03, 0x48, 0x00,
> +				0x00, 0x19, 0x58, AVRCP_REGISTER_NOTIFICATION,
> +				0x00, 0x00, 0x05,
> +				AVRCP_EVENT_SETTINGS_CHANGED,
> +				0x00, 0x00, 0x00, 0x00),
> +			raw_pdu(0x02, 0x11, 0x0e, AVC_CTYPE_INTERIM, 0x48, 0x00,
> +				0x00, 0x19, 0x58, AVRCP_REGISTER_NOTIFICATION,
> +				0x00, 0x00, 0x04,
> +				AVRCP_EVENT_SETTINGS_CHANGED,
> +				0x01, 0x01, 0x02),
> +			raw_pdu(0x02, 0x11, 0x0e, AVC_CTYPE_CHANGED, 0x48, 0x00,
> +				0x00, 0x19, 0x58, AVRCP_REGISTER_NOTIFICATION,
> +				0x00, 0x00, 0x04,
> +				AVRCP_EVENT_SETTINGS_CHANGED,
> +				0x01, 0x01, 0x02));
> +
>  	return g_test_run();
>  }
